Interface cables and adapters are not included and must be purchased separately

.

A cable for each CPU being connected to the switch:
PS/2 CPU to Switch

VMTINT-xx-MM for video, keyboard and mouse interface

OR

SUN CPU to Switch

SMTINT-xx-MM for video, keyboard and mouse interface

13W3M-15HDF (adapter for 13W3 to 15HD)

USB-SUN Adapter (adapter for USB SUN CPU)

One of the following cables must be used to connect the keyboard/mouse and monitor:

PS/2 keyboard/mouse

VMTINT-xx
OR

SUN keyboard/mouse

SMTINT-xx

where:

xx is the length of the cable in feet (3/6/10/15/25 foot cables available)
MM indicates male-to-male connector

Features and Functions

1. Keypad buttons for user control over switch functions

2. LCD Display for visual indication of connection between the user and a specific CPU.

3. Power ON/OFF switch

4. Fuse Holder holder for replaceable overcurrent protection fuse

5. IEC Power Connector for attachment of power cord

6. RS232 for attaching RS232 interface cable from a CPU to control the functions of one or more
switches

7. USER

x high density female connectors for connection of user device interface cables

8. CPU

x high density female connectors- for connection of CPU interface cables
